Timeline

1953

  • The first recorded mention of a group (Loughborough Colleges Rover Scout Crew) who attended the Intervarsity summer rally.

1953-56

  • Representatives of Loughborough students attend the Intervarsity rallies, despite not having university status.

1957

  • The group either folded or joined the newly formed Intercollegiate.

1966

  • Loughborough College of Advanced Technology acquires university status as Loughborough University of Technology (Technology dropped in 1996)

1967

  • SSAGO is formed through the merger of two existing organisations.
  • The club organises the first SSAGO autumn rally at Shelthorpe School.

1971

  • Club awarded the autumn rally but withdraw after failing to find a venue

1976

  • The club is revived re-registering with SSAGO in 1978.

1977

  • The university merged with the PE college.

1982

  • The club organises the Lufbra 1982 Summer rally at the Oaks in Charnwood.
  • The clubs mascot “Scogui Bear” was created for the rally by Elizabeth Neat

1983 or 1984

  • The club folds and remains dormant for two or three years.

1986/87

  • For the second time the club is revived and has continued to this day.

1993

  • Scogui jointly runs the autumn rally with Nottingham at Walesby Forest. It is believed that the attendance of 235 was a record for a SSAGO rally.

1999

  • Scogui runs their first rally since 1982. The Noahs arks rally was the last of twentieth century.

2001

  • Scogui wins the SSAGO Challenge Plate (Gaddaffy Duck Challenge) for the first time at the summer rally.

2003

  • Scogui runs the SSAGO Spring Rally, once again at the Oaks in Charnwood.

2006

  • Constitution replaced in favour of new Code of Conduct in line with Student Union policy.

2007

  • Scogui runs the “Down Under” SSAGO Spring Rally at the Oaks in Charnwood. 256 SSAGO members attend, making it one of the largest turnouts on record.

2009

  • SCOGUI hosts the annual SSAGO Ball in Loughborough

2010

  • Scogui wins the SSAGO Challenge Plate (Gaddaffy Duck Challenge) at the November Silly Hat Rally in London

2011

  • SCOGUI hosts the Summer ‘Inflatable’ Rally

2013

  • The club celebrated its 60th birthday, by inviting as many past members who could be contacted to celebrate at an Annual Dinner. 60 members, past and present, attended this celebration which was held at the Radisson Hotel in Loughborough.

2014

  • The Club hosts the November ‘Puzzle’ Rally. 209 SSAGO members attended this Rally

2023

  • The club celebrated its 70th birthday by holding an activity day and family camp at the Oaks Campsite.
